Output 59dabbd3a25948524c973a92f0278dc585c0aa71f70d5d74f20b33b35be5a90f:1

value
2632097548
script pubkey
OP_0 OP_PUSHBYTES_20 8fb2f3482c15cec220ee671797cb0dcc1c8a125d
address
ltc1q37e0xjpvzh8vyg8wvute0jcdeswg5yjajwkh6p
transaction
59dabbd3a25948524c973a92f0278dc585c0aa71f70d5d74f20b33b35be5a90f
spent
true